Шаг 9 - 2.2. Инсталляция программного обеспечения рабочего места "Банк".

Приведенные ниже действия по инсталляции программного обеспечения предполагают, что программное обеспечение рабочего места "Банк" будет располагаться в директории C:\BANK_CB, хотя расположение и название этой директории может быть при инсталляции изменено.

Перед инсталляцией программного обеспечения на компьютер, необходимо проверить его на предмет отсутствия в нем компьютерных вирусов, особенно бутовые вирусы, модифицирующие BOOT-сектор дискет.

1. Для инсталляции на компьютер программного драйвера CRY_DRV.COM эмуляции криптоплаты "Криптон-3", вставьте в дисковод компьютера дискету с защищенным от копирования драйвером CRY_DRV.COM и запустите на ней программу инсталляции с параметром C:\BANK_CB.

2. Для инсталляции на компьютер программного драйвера электронной цифровой подписи I99RF386.EXE, вставьте в дисковод компьютера дискету с защищенным от копирования драйвером I99RF386.EXE и запустите на ней программу инсталляции с параметром C:\BANK_CB.

3. Произведите инициализацию криптодрайвера CRY_DRV.COM, для чего запустите программу C:\BANK_CB\CRY_DRV.COM, и, при запросе, вставьте в дисковод дискету с главным ключом системы (при использования дисковода "В", запуск криптодрайвера осуществляется с параметром -b C:\BANK_CB\CRY_DRV.COM -b).

4. Произведите инициализацию драйвера электронной подписи I99RF386.EXE, для чего запустите программу C:\BANK_CB\I99RF386.EXE (LH C:\BANK_CB\I99RF386.EXE).

5. Произведите инсталляцию программного обеспечения рабочего места "Банк" в директорию C:\BANK_CB. Для инсталляции рабочего места Банк запустите с дистрибутивной дискеты АРМ "БАНК" программу INSTALL.EXE и произведите установку программного обеспечения на локальный диск (C:\BANK_CB). По окончании копирования файлов и привязки программного обеспечения к компьютеру при нормальном завершении, программа инсталляции предложит ввести пароль администратора рабочего места "Банк" для последующего входа в программу BANK_СB.EXE, который необходимо ввести два раза.

Внимание !

Дистрибутивная дискета содержит счетчик количества инсталляций, значение которого уменьшается при корректном завершении работы программы INSTALL.EXE. Значения:
- номера следующей инсталляции;
- общего количества инсталляций, которое можно провести с данной дискеты;

Оотображаются при запуске программы INSTALL.EXE в левой нижней части экрана в следующем формате:

9_1.gif (898 b)

При инсталляции все имеющиеся в корневой директории инсталляционной дискеты программы файлы будут перенесены программой-инсталлятором в указанную директорию (C:\BANK_CB).

Установленные на компьютер программы BANK_CB.EXE, SET_BANK.EXE защищены от копирования и не могут быть скопированы и запущены на других компьютерах.

6. Для конфигурирования рабочего места "Банк" необходимо запустить программу SET_BANK.EXE, расположенную в директории с программным обеспечением рабочего места "Банк". Перед запуском убедитесь в наличии в директории файла SPR.DDP (упакованный программой INIC98.EXE при генерации дистрибутива справочник банков SPR.DDF).

При первом запуске, программа конфигурации SET_BANK.EXE запрашивает число последовательных портов компьютера, через которые производится подключение рабочего места "Банк" к модемам, и через них к телефонной сети. В зависимости количества используемых для подключения к телефонной сети портов, введите 1 - при подключении через один последовательный порт, или 2 при подключении через два последовательных порта (рекомендуется ввести 2 даже при использовании одного порта для последующего расширение объемов и подключения второго модема. Для отключения порта достаточно поставить номер СОМ=0). Максимальное число портов = 8 при использовании в компьютере мультипортовой карты стыка RS-232. При использовании вставленных в компьютер модемов с портами, настраиваемыми по IRQ, возможна работа программы с четырьмя портами.

После этого программа предложит ввести данные в экранную форму "Реквизиты АРМ", в которой большинство полей уже заполнено по умолчанию.

============================== Реквизиты АРМ ==============================
 Директория базы данных C:\BANK_CB\BASE
 Директория статистики STAT
 Директория приема C:\BANK_CB\IN
 Директория передачи C:\BANK_CB\OUT
 Директория обработки C:\BANK_CB\TEMP
 Директория экспорта C:\BANK_CB\IMPEXP
 Наименование банка АЛТАЙСКОЕ ОСБ
 Реквизиты банка для экспорта валютных платежей (включая адрес)
 БИГ КОД банка ( код отделения ) Реквизиты отделения отправителя
 Реквизиты банка получателя экспорта (код банка и адрес) п.52A
 БИГ КОД банка ( код территориального банка или РКЦ УВО )
 Реквизиты банка текущего получателя принятой валютной платежки
 Номер клиента банка 2
 Процент обязательной продажи валюты 75
 Признак внешней почтовой системы 0

Назначение полей следующее:
Директория базы данных Путь к директории, в которой располагается база данных программы
Директория статистики Наименование директории, в которой располагаются статистические данные работе программы (размещается в директории с базой данных программы) В ней формируются тексты журнала.
Директория приема Путь к директории, предназначенной для приема данных от рабочих мест клиентов через систему связи с клиентами
Директория передачи Путь к директории, предназначенной для передачи данных на рабочие места клиентов через систему связи с клиентами
Директория обработки Путь к вспомогательной директории, используемой программой для формирования файлов на отправку (выборка, упаковка) или обработки принятых файлов
Директория экспорта Путь к директории, используемой программой для экспорта или импорта данных при возможном взаимодействии с другим программным обеспечением данного рабочего места, в данную директорию помещаются также принятые от клиентов файлы свободного формата (для использования выгружаемых файлов без выхода из программы нужно указать путь к директории в локальной сети)
Наименование банка Регистрационное имя банка, используемое далее при установке программного обеспечения клиентов данной системы "Клиент-Сбербанк". Должно состоять из не менее чем 4-х букв русского или латинского алфавита (первые три символа участвуют в формировании имен транспортных файлов).
Реквизиты банка для экспорта валютных платежей Реквизиты Банка, используемые при печативалютного платежного поручения в режиме "Экспорт" (графа "ORIGINATOR").
Реквизиты банка получателя Реквизиты Банка получателя, используемые при печати валютного платежного поручения в режиме "Экспорт" (графа "DESTINATION")
Номер клиента банка Текущее значение регистрационного номера клиента банка, которое будет использоваться при регистрации очередного клиента. Начальное значение не менее 2.
Процент обязательной продажи валюты Процент обязательной продажи валюты от валютной выручки для организаций клиентов банка (экспортная выручка на транзитном валютном счете)
Признак внешней почтовой системы При использовании варианта прямой модемной связи вводится значение 0, при использовании внешней системы связи с клиентами (через директории приема и передачивнешней связи), вводится значение 1.

Примечания:
1. Имена логических дисков директорий приема, передачи и обработки должны совпадать. Особенно то касается АРМ БАНК при связи с использованием общей базы данных для нескольких АРМ "Банк" на диске сервера в локальной сети.
2. При подключении компьютера рабочего места "Банк" к локальной вычислительной сети, в качестве логических дисков для размещения директорий, приема, передачи и обработки могут указываться как локальные, так и сетевые диски.

В поле "Наименование банка" указывается Регистрационное имя банка, первые три буквы которого используются в именах файлов передачи, формируемых на рабочих местах "Клиент" данной системы "Клиент-Сбербанк". Это имя должно использоваться при вводе в поле "Наименование банка" экранной формы "Реквизиты АРМ" при инсталляции программного обеспечения рабочих мест "Клиент".

После заполнения экранной формы "Реквизиты АРМ", программа предложит ввести пароль администратора для входа в программу SET_BANK.EXE, который необходимо ввести два раза. (Этот пароль, вводимый первый раз при инсталляции АРМ является МАСТЕР-паролем администратора АРМ, поэтому введите его более сложным, чем набор цифр, и замените его сразу же при втором входе в программу SET_BANK). После правильного ввода пароля администратора, программа предложит ввести данные в экранную форму конфигурирования принтера (по умолчанию программой предлагаются команды для принтера EPSON).

=================== Параметры принтера ===================

 Номер порта принтера (LPT) 1

 Переключение в режим ЭЛИТА 1b39121b4d1b301b4378

 Переключение в режим PICА 1B39121B501B321B4350

 Переключение в CONDENSED 1B390F1B301B437A

 Строка инициализации 1B40

Строки для переключений пишутся в шестнадцатеричном виде и должны содержать команду переключения в нужный режим и выбор числа строк на странице. По клавише F2 можно изменить тип принтера с матричного на лазерный (с русифицированным картриджем шрифтов) и изменить строки переключений. Эти строки описаны в меню 6 файла MODEM.MN@ и могут быть изменены.

Внимание! Программа может работать с принтером, подключенным к локальному параллельному порту компьютера LPT1 или LPT2. При указании номера порта LPT = 0 программа будет выдавать данные при печати на сетевой принтер в файл с именем PRN или другой, определенный в SETUP.INI (обеспечение переадресации на сетевой принтер ложится на соответствующий драйвер сети (CAPTURE.EXE при сети NOVELL) ).

Последняя экранная форма предназначена для ввода параметров модема.

================== Параметры порта =====================
 Стр. ModemReset AT&F
 Стр. ModemInit ATS0=0&d2&K3&M0S7=60X6S43=3*P6 &N0
 Стр.ModemHangUp ~~+++~~ATH0
 Стр.ModemAnswer AT S0=1
 Стр. ModemDial AT DP
 Номер линии СОМ 1 IRQ 4 Порт 3F8
 Скорость порта 19200

В ней требуется заполнить:

При использовании внешней системы электронной почты, в строке "Номер линии COM" необходимо ввести 0, если отключена работа с прямым доступом к АРМ БАНК. 0 также вводится в дополнительных, пока не используемых портах (число которых может быть с запасом).

Для указания параметров Вашего модема, следует обратиться к документации, прилагаемой к модему. При использовании модема для связи в системе "Клиент-Сбербанк" необходимо учитывать следующее:

Рекомендации по использованию модемов типа ZyXEL U1496 в системе "Клиент-Сбербанк" приведены в Приложении А к настоящему руководству.

В случае, если при входе в программу было указано наличие нескольких портов подключения к телефонной сети, экранная форма установки параметров модема предъявляется несколько раз, при этом форма заполняется для каждого порта в соответствии с типом модема, подключенного к этому порту (не допускается использование двух портов с номерами 1-4 на одном IRQ, а также использование мыши с прерыванием, совпадающем с прерыванием указанного СОМ-порта). При установке в компьютер мультиплексора на стык RS-232 номера портов должны быть 5-8 и общий IRQ (3,4,5,7). При заполнении карточки на порт, зарезервированный на последующее расширение каналов доступа к АРМ "Банк", введите в номер линии порта число 0. После ввода параметров модемов, первоначальная установка параметров программы закончена и производится выход из программы SET_BANK.EXE.

Примечание: Изменение числа каналов доступа (портов) возможно после удаления файла SETUP.CFG и переконфигурирования рабочего места вновь.

При необходимости корректировки введенных при первом запуске программы SET_BANK.EXE параметров, администратор рабочего места "Банк" может, запустив программу SET_BANK.EXE повторно, отредактировать ранее установленные параметры АРМ "Банк".

7. После окончания работы программы SET_BANK.EXE, необходимо средствами MS DOS (Norton) перенести файл с сетевым ключем KL00001.NKL из директории C:\BANK_CB в созданную программой SET_BANK.EXE директорию базы данных C:\BANK_CB\BASE. Убедитесь также, что в текущей директории присутствует файл SETUP.CFG, формируемый программой первоначальной установки параметров SET_BANK.EXE.

При установленной в компьютере плате "АККОРД" загрузите в память драйвер этой платы TMDRV.EXE c указанием номера порта и подготовьте таблетки TOUCH-MEMORY для генерации ЭЦП.

Включите модем (при использовании варианта прямой модемной связи между рабочими местами "Банк" и "Клиент") и произведите запуск программы рабочего места "Банк" BANK_CB.EXE ).

При первом входе в программу необходимо правильно заполнить экранную форму с реквизитами "Банка". Ниже приводится пример заполнения реквизитов.

==============================Клиент банка================================
 Регистр.номер клиента: 9999 Номер клиента в банке (опер.день):
 Регистрационное имя клиента: АЛТАЙСКОЕ ОСБ  Овердрафт счетов
 Полное наименование организации / предприятия (для документов)
 Оперу Алтайского банка Сбербанка России
 ИНН клиента 4409801222
 Почтовый адрес: Барнаул, ул.Селезневская, д.40
 Данные для MAIL
 Телекс: RODNIK  Телефоны: 747-34-99
 Директ.отправки
 БИК банка 40173604 Корр.счет банка в РКЦ 30101810200000000604
 Банк АЛТАЙСКИЙ БАНК СБ РФ Г.БАРНАУЛ
 Филиал (ОСБ) ОПЕРО Алтайского банка СБ РФ
 Рубл.счет . . .  . Рубл.счета для покупки валюты:
 у банка 47422810800029900014 на бирже
 Валютный счет: 40702.840.6.00020201104.
 в UVO RKZ the Savings Bank of RUSSIAN FEDERATION
 Статус Свободен Номер сетевого ключа 1 Оплата телеграфа 200.00
 Руководитель Сидоров А.В.  (И.О.Фамилия)
 Гл.бухгалтер Иванов В.А.  (И.О.Ф.) Печать докум.реестром
 Кред.орган. ЭЦП на ТМ Кол-во ЭЦП 1 Код участ. 3800020000 Версия 4.14
 NN ЭЦП

В поле "Регистр.номер клиента" вводится предлагаемое программой по умолчанию значение 9999 (значение не может быть менее 4001).

В поле "Номер клиента в банке (опер.день)" вводится произвольное значение, заведомо не совпадающее с возможными значениями этого поля для регистрируемых клиентов банка или не вводится ничего.

В поле "Номер ключа" вводится номер установленного на рабочем месте сетевого ключа, для рабочего места "Банк" значение этого поля равно 1.

АРМ "Банк" может обеспечивать связь с клиентами по каналам связи, как по прямому доступу (точка-точка), так и по внешней почтовой системе параллельно. В этом случае нужно поставить признак наличия внешней почтовой системы (SET_BANK). Для связи с почтовым сервером может быть выделена отдельная директория для приема данных от клиентов, подключенных к банку через почтовую систему. В этом случае эта директория прописывается в поле "Директория отправки" реквизитов АРМ "Банк".

Введенные реквизиты записываются в базу данных клиентов, зарегистрированных на рабочем месте "Банк". Таким образом, первой записью в списке зарегистрированных клиентов на рабочем месте "Банк", являются реквизиты самого банка.

После этого программа начинает генерацию ЭЦП АРМ, начиная с администратора рабочего места "Банк". Необходимо ввести идентификатор администратора рабочего места "Банк" (для упрощения работы со списком зарегистрированных открытых ключей электронных цифровых подписей на рабочем месте "Банк", рекомендуется ввести "Администратор" и через дефис регистрационное имя банка, например "Администратор-ОПЕРУ") и нажать клавишу <ENTER>.

Программа предлагает предъявить таблетку для ЭЦП администратора и после генерации открытый ключ подписи автоматически помещается в таблицу ЭЦП администратора банка и добавляется в файл PUBL.DDT, находящийся в директории программы. После этого программа просит вставить вновь созданную ЭЦП администатора для входа в программу "Банк".

8. Для изготовления и регистрации рабочих ЭЦП АРМ "Банк", необходимо, находясь в основном окне, нажать клавишу F3 и перейти в режим работы со справочником открытых ключей электронной цифровой подписи.

== Открытые ключи ЭЦП ==
 Ключ администратора 
 Архивные ключи ЭЦП 

Для генерации ключа ЭЦП необходимо нажать клавишу F2 ("Ввод") и предъявить ЭЦП администратора банка.

После этого программа предложит убрать ЭЦП администратора и ввести идентификатор ЭЦП. Необходимо ввести идентификатор, причем в качестве идентификатора рекомендуется (для упрощения работы со списком зарегистрированных открытых ключей электронных цифровых подписей на рабочем месте "Банк"), использовать номер ЭЦП и регистрационное имя банка, например "ЭЦП 1 ОПЕРУ") и нажать клавишу <ENTER>.

Программа записывает открытый ключ (файл PUBL.DDT) и секретный ключ рабочей ЭЦП на носитель Touch Memory, при этом открытый ключ подписи автоматически помещается в список открытых ключей электронной цифровой подписи рабочего места "Банк".

После генерации всех ключей ЭЦП АРМ "Банк" готов к основной работе (при запуске с рабочей ЭЦП 1 или ЭЦП 2).

При необходимости произведите печать на принтере открытых ключей электронной цифровой подписи (печать работает только при старте с ЭЦП 1 или ЭЦП 2 - режим обслуживания).

9. Произведите настройку специальных текстовых файлов-шаблонов печати платежных документов, размещаемых в директории с программой "Банк" в соответствии с "Руководством по эксплуатации рабочего места "Банк" и Приложением В к настоящему Руководству. С помощью средств MS DOS или специальных программных средств резервного копирования, изготовьте страховую копию установленного на компьютер программного обеспечения с сохранением структуры директорий и поддиректорий.

Подготовка дистрибутивных дискет для непосредственой инсталляции рабочих мест "Клиент" возложена на администратора АРМ "Банк" и производится им на его рабочем месте с соответствующим программным обеспечением. Для инсталляции программы генерации дистрибутивов на компьютер, предназначенный этого рабочего места, запустите с дистрибутивной дискеты программы INIC98 программу INSTALL.EXE.

Программа предложит создать на винчестере компьютера директорию для установки программного обеспечения. Предложенная директория (по умолчанию C:\INIC98) может быть переименована по усмотрению администратора.

После завершения инсталляции программы INIC98.EXE в ее директорию необходимо переписать исходные файлы для генерации дистрибутивов АРМ "Клиент" в соответствии с описью (OPIS.CFG), шаблоны для печати документов и выписки, отредактированные для конкретного банка, отредактированное меню для клиента и последний экземпляр справочника банков, заменяемый в этой директории при каждом обновлении справочника.

Дальнейшая эксплуатация рабочего места "Банк" производится в соответствии с "Руководством по эксплуатации рабочего места "Банк".


Предыдущий Шаг | Следующий Шаг | Оглавление
Автор Каев Артем - 14.12.2002